Eric Latham’s big 8-point buck

On Saturday, Sept. 9, 2023, i decided to go hunting. With the perfect wind in my face, I settled into my deer blind. I had been seeing a bachelor group of bucks every day all summer, so I figured they would show up. Well sure enough, around 7 p.m., here they came right in time.

The group settled in eating corn. With all the eyes looking around and hearing the noises of farm equipment in the background, the whole group was real nervous. The bucks were moving around, coming and going. The big 8 finally settled down and turned sideways and gave me a good broadside shot, so I let the arrow fly. Unfortunately the shot was a little further back than expected. So I let him lay for 2 hours and started tracking with good blood right off the bat. But with rain in the forecast, I was in a push for time. Me and my buddy tracked the deer until the rain started and washed the blood away, and decided to back out till daylight.

The next morning me and a buddy picked up where we left off and started to grid search the whole area. Well, we had almost completely lost hope and walked to a last-ditch-effort spot and my buddy yelled “hey I found your deer!” Then the real excitement and fun began.

Very honored to get the chance to harvest a mature buck especially in North Carolina.
